display failure during system booting

My laptop was dispaying blue screen and after a while it did not display anything. A few days before the incident there were some frequent messages which told me to upgrade to windows 11 or there will be end user support but when i tried i was told my system was not compatible with windows 11. Question 1: What can be the solution for the failure to reboot system plus the screen?

Question 2: can then failure to upgrade to windows 11 be the cause of the failure?

It's unlikely that failure to upgrade to Windows 11 meant that your screen went black. In this case, you computer would still work, but Windows 10 wount not recieve any security updates and many Windows features would stop working.

There are 2 things we can try:

# Press the power button for ~10 seconds and then press "Ctrl + Alt + Delete" at the same time. This will force a restart of your computer, which may solve the isssue.

  1. If option 1 doesn't work, try to restart the PC again, but this time try to enter the BIOS by pressing either ESC or F10 (I'm not 100% which key it is for this model of HP laptop). In the BIOS, you may be able to enter recovery mode. If you do not know how to operate BIOS, you can stop and this point and post a photo of what you see to this thread by editing your origional post.

If those options don't work, let us know whether the indicator light/keyboard lights up when you plug your laptop in to charge. If they do not, you may need to open up the laptop. This video explains how to do so.
